ChatGPT is the New Way to Search
AI powered search is changing how we find information online.
I rarely use Google anymore.
I use ChatGPT.
If I have a question, need research, want to learn something, or need clarity, I don’t want 10 links, ads, or a YouTube video that takes 8 minutes to get to the point. I want the answer.
That’s where ChatGPT changes everything.
Google was built for searching. ChatGPT is built for understanding.
Instead of typing keywords and hunting for the right source, I can ask a real question with context and get a real answer. Not a list of links. Not SEO fluff. Actual insight.
This is why I believe ChatGPT is the next big thing in search.

It hasn’t fully replaced Google yet, but the behavior shift has already started. Once people experience getting direct answers instead of doing the work themselves, it’s hard to go back.
This isn’t just about technology. It’s about how humans want information now. Faster. Smarter. More personalized.
We’re early. And that’s the opportunity.
The businesses, marketers, and creators who learn how to adapt now will be way ahead when AI powered search becomes the norm.
